Regulation & safety: Understanding FDA-approved for whitening pens

What the FDA actually regulates (and what it does not)

Important distinction: the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) does not pre-approve cosmetic products before they go to market (with limited exceptions for color additives). Whether a whitening pen is regulated as a cosmetic or a drug depends on the product's ingredients and claims. How to verify claims like FDA-approved or FDA-registered

Because FDA-approved is often misused in marketing, verify claims by asking suppliers for documentary evidence. Useful documents include: (a) a written explanation of why the product is treated as a cosmetic or drug, (b) a Safety Data Sheet (SDS), (c) Certificates of Analysis (CoA) for active ingredients, and (d) evidence of facility registration if the supplier claims FDA facility registration. Technical specifications and manufacturing quality

Active ingredients and typical concentrations

Whitening pens most commonly use hydrogen peroxide (H2O2) or carbamide peroxide. Typical over-the-counter (OTC) concentrations for at-home pens vary — many pens deliver lower peroxide concentrations than professional in-office systems. Concentration affects whitening speed and sensitivity risk. Request the product's exact active concentration, release profile (immediate vs. sustained), and stability data (shelf-life at given temperatures).

Formulation, shelf-life and packaging impacts

Pens must protect peroxide from degradation. Airless applicators, opaque cartridges and antioxidant stabilizers are common solutions. Ask for stability testing data showing potency retention (e.g., % active retained at 6 and 12 months under 25°C and 40°C). Packaging materials (PET vs. HDPE, foil seals) affect shelf life and user experience as well.

Quality systems and manufacturing audits

Look for suppliers that operate under a certified quality system (ISO 22716 for cosmetics GMP is common). For medical-device-class products, ISO 13485 applies. Request copies of certificates and audit reports; conduct on-site or third-party audits if volumes justify the cost.

Commercial terms you must negotiate

Key commercial items: minimum order quantity (MOQ), sample policy, lead times, tooling/printing costs for custom logos, payment terms and warranty/recall policies. Expect MOQs for customized whitening pens to range from a few hundred to several thousand units depending on customization complexity and factory setup.

Testing and third-party verification

Insist on third-party lab reports for microbiological purity, peroxide potency, heavy metals and preservative efficacy. Where claims involve clinical efficacy, request clinical or consumer use studies showing average shade change and sensitivity incidence. Branding and customization: making the product yours

Design & packaging considerations

Beyond logo printing, decide on label copy (ingredient claims, warnings), language/localization, and regulatory labeling requirements for target markets (e.g., EU, US, China). Custom packaging can include shrink sleeves, printed boxes, blister packs or eco-friendly options. Ask your supplier for dielines and Pantone color matching reports.

Private label workflows and timelines

A typical private-label workflow: sample creation (7–14 days), stability and label approval (14–30 days), production run (30–45 days), shipping. Build buffer time for artwork corrections and regulatory review. Q: Can a whitening pen be truly FDA-approved?

A: Generally no — the FDA does not pre-approve most cosmetics. Whether an item is regulated as a cosmetic or drug depends on ingredients and claims. Q: What clinical evidence should I request?

A: Request lab reports for peroxide potency and microbiological safety, consumer-use studies for shade change and sensitivity incidence, and any published clinical trials. Third-party laboratory certificates enhance credibility.

Q: How can I reduce risk of product recalls?

A: Implement supplier audits, require batch testing, maintain traceability records, and confirm labeling accuracy. Work with suppliers who provide clear recall protocols and product liability insurance coverage.
